#280ced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#280ced is composed of 15.7% red, 4.7% green and 92.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83.1% cyan, 94.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 7.1% black. It has a hue angle of 247.5 degrees, a saturation of 90.4% and a lightness of 48.8%. #280ced color hex could be obtained by blending #5018ff with #0000db. Closest websafe color is: #3300ff.

#280ced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#280ced has RGB values of R:40, G:12, B:237 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0.95, Y:0, K:0.07. Its decimal value is 2624749.

Shades and Tints of #280ced
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#02010d is the darkest color, while #faf9ff is the lightest one.
